What Is a Jail Call Center?

πŸ“ž A jail call center is a third-party service provider that connects inmates with the outside world. Inmates can make calls to their loved ones through these centers, which usually charge per minute. The call center provider partners with the correctional facility and manages the technical side of the communication process.

How Does a Jail Call Center Work?

πŸ€” So how exactly does a jail call center operate? When an inmate wants to call outside the jail, they pick up the phone and dial the call center’s number. The call center verifies the inmate’s identity and the recipient’s number before connecting the call. The call center also records each conversation for security purposes.

Why Are Jail Call Centers Necessary?

πŸ’¬ Jail call centers provide an essential service for inmates and their families. Without them, inmates might not have a way to stay in touch with their loved ones outside of visitation hours, which are often limited. Studies have shown that regular communication with family and friends can help reduce an inmate’s likelihood of reoffending after their release.

FAQs About Jail Call Centers

1. How much does it cost to use a jail call center?

πŸ€‘ The cost of using a jail call center varies depending on the provider and the correctional facility. However, rates can range from $0.06 to $0.29 per minute.

2. Can inmates call anyone they want through a jail call center?

πŸ“± Inmates can usually call anyone, as long as the call center verifies the recipient’s number and identity.

3. Can inmates use their cell phones to call outside the prison?

🚫 No, inmates are not allowed to possess cell phones in most correctional facilities. Violating this rule can result in disciplinary action.

4. How long can an inmate talk on the phone through a jail call center?

⏰ The length of phone calls is usually limited to around 15-30 minutes. This allows other inmates to use the phone as well.

5. What happens if an inmate’s call is disconnected through a jail call center?

πŸ“΅ In the event of a disconnection, inmates can usually call back without incurring additional charges, as long as they do so within a specified period.

6. Can calls through jail call centers be monitored?

πŸŽ₯ Yes, jail call centers record all conversations for security purposes.
